How to create the Gas deviation-factor chart for natural gases from Standing and Katz

Hi, I have a 1x15 sized Ppr vector, a 1x10 Tpr vector and a 15x10 matrix with the values of the compressibility factor Z corresponding to each Pr and Tr. How can I plot such values in the same plot to get a plot like this one :

Can this be done with a for loop ? I intend to use the script to generate a basic user interface for a school project, and the user should be able to change the dimensions of those vectors and by consequence the size of the matrix is dynamic.

plot(Ppr,Z);
xlabel('Ppr');
ylabel('Z');
legends = cell(10,1);
for i = 1:10;
legends{i} = sprintf('Tpr = %3.2f',Tpr(i));
end
legend(legends,'location','eastoutside')
% Or maybe better:
% legend(legends,'location','southeast')
